Exercise 1.1: Explore the Repository Structure

Open the VS Code Explorer (Ctrl+Shift+E) and review the top-level directory layout:

Directory Purpose
.github/agents/ Custom Copilot agent definitions (one .agent.md file per agent)
.github/instructions/ Always-on rules that Copilot applies automatically based on applyTo globs
.github/prompts/ Reusable prompt templates invoked on demand
.github/skills/ Domain knowledge packages loaded by agents when they need deep context
sample-app/ A Next.js application with intentional security, accessibility, and FinOps issues

Exercise 1.2: Review Intentional Issues

The sample app includes deliberate vulnerabilities for agents to detect in later labs. Open each file below, find the INTENTIONAL-VULNERABILITY comments, and note what you see.

  1. sample-app/src/lib/auth.ts — Weak cryptography and predictable tokens.

    • Math.random() used for session token generation (line 38–39)
    • md5 used for password hashing (line 12)
    • Hardcoded JWT secret and API key (lines 4–7)
  2. sample-app/src/lib/db.ts — SQL injection via string concatenation.

    • getProductById() builds SQL with string interpolation (line 33)
    • searchProducts() does the same (line 39)
    • Hardcoded database connection string with plaintext credentials (line 4)
  3. sample-app/src/components/ProductCard.tsx — Cross-site scripting (XSS).

    • dangerouslySetInnerHTML renders unsanitized user-supplied descriptions (line 24)
  4. sample-app/infra/main.bicep — Oversized SKUs and security misconfigurations.

    • Premium V3 App Service Plan for a sample app (line 28)
    • GRS storage replication where LRS would suffice (line 68)
    • HTTP traffic allowed, TLS 1.0 permitted (lines 51–53)
    • Plaintext SQL admin password as a parameter (line 16)

Exercise 1.3: Run the Sample App

  1. Open a terminal in VS Code (Ctrl+`` ) and navigate to the sample app:

    cd sample-app
  2. Install dependencies:

    npm install
  3. Start the development server:

    npm run dev
  4. Open http://localhost:3000 in your browser.

  5. Browse the products page and click on a product to view its details page.

  6. When you are done exploring, stop the dev server with Ctrl+C.
